ORDER
Heard Mr.U.Karunakaran, learned counsel appearing for the petitioner and Mr.C.N.G.Niraimathi, learned Senior Counsel appearing for the respondent.
2. This Writ petition has been filed by the petitioner in the nature of Writ of Mandamus, directing the respondent to consider the representation of the petitioner dated 18.05.2019 sent by the petitioner.
3. Mr.C.N.G.Niraimathi, learned Senior Counsel is present. By representation dated 18.05.2019, the petitioner has enclosed the experience certificate issued by the State Transport Unit and also work experience certificate wherein he has worked in V.S.T.Service Station privately at Salem with ESI and PF account https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/
and made a representation to consider the same without prejudice. Upon the contention of both the parties, the respondent/Tamil Nadu Public Service Commission is directed to consider the representation of the petitioner and to pass orders in accordance with law.
4. In the result, this writ petition is disposed of. No costs.
